"Emergency Delays at Peter Lougheed."

About: Peter Lougheed Centre / Emergency

(as a relative),

My dad went to emergency December 30 around 6pm. He was dropped off by a family member and didn’t see a doctor until around 8am the next day. After some tests he was released around 3pm on Tuesday December 31.

Being awake all night with no food for almost 24 hours is difficult for even a healthy person but I believe it is unsafe and unacceptable for injured, ill, vulnerable people.
